The price to own a piece of Oilers history has fallen by over $800K
In 1982, Pocklington was shot in the home after being held hostage by a gunman for nearly 12 hours.

Pocklington, now 81, resides in Palm Springs and sold the house to a businessman in 1991.

Constructed in 1940, the home is due for some upgrading but has an interesting look. Today’s open-concept layouts were clearly not in style when this home was built.
The kitchen has recently been updated, with a large window looking out to the river.
